The upgrade, known as Taproot, was implemented on the Bitcoin network on November 16th. It introduced a number of improvements that enhance the security and functionality of Bitcoin transactions. One of the key features is the ability to create more complex smart contracts without increasing transaction size. This could lead to a more diverse range of applications for Bitcoin beyond simple payments.
However, with any significant change comes uncertainty. The implementation of Taproot has already sparked discussions about its potential impact on the market. Some analysts believe that it could lead to increased adoption and usage of Bitcoin for more sophisticated financial activities. Others warn that such changes might also attract more regulatory scrutiny, potentially leading to increased volatility.
